WebPA Pre-K Counts Grants. Expanding access to high-quality, early childhood education is a proven investment and priority for the Wolf administration. Pennsylvania Pre-K Counts provides high-quality pre-kindergarten services to at-risk three- and four-year olds at no cost to families.
